Transaction 363ec7579cbc95eea9a97b045deed33d3f4a89b6b53bcfd058e989fe946108a9
1 Input
1 Output
-
363ec7579cbc95eea9a97b045deed33d3f4a89b6b53bcfd058e989fe946108a9:0
- value
- 152108
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01543b11f9ed4e0b76d841954d8e1976264b58a3 OP_EQUAL
- address
- 31p3WBz8CoFJWGwRDLRPQy3zLJJfPHjbjj